您好,欢迎访问上海聚搜信息技术有限公司官方网站!

谷歌云服务器:免费SSL证书支持通配符吗?谷歌云Let’sEncrypt申请流程

时间:2025-04-03 06:19:03 点击:

谷歌服务器:免费SSL证书支持通配符吗?

一、谷歌云是否支持免费通配符SSL证书?

谷歌云(Google Cloud)本身并不直接提供免费的SSL证书服务,但用户可以通过其平台轻松集成第三方免费证书颁发机构(如Let’s Encrypt)的解决方案。Let’s Encrypt作为知名的非营利性证书颁发机构,支持通配符SSL证书(Wildcard SSL),允许用户为同一主域名下的所有子域名统一加密,例如*.example.com

在谷歌云上,用户可通过自动化工具(如Certbot)或手动配置申请Let’s Encrypt的通配符证书。需注意的是,通配符证书的申请需使用DNS-01验证方式,要求用户在域名DNS解析中添加特定TXT记录以完成所有权验证。

二、谷歌云上申请Let’s Encrypt通配符证书的流程

以下是基于谷歌云环境的详细申请步骤:

  • 步骤1:安装Certbot工具
    通过Google Cloud Shell或SSH连接到实例,运行以下命令安装Certbot:
    sudo apt-get update
    sudo apt-get install certbot python3-certbot-nginx
  • 步骤2:配置DNS解析
    登录谷歌云DNS控制台,为域名添加TXT记录。例如,若域名为example.com,需添加名称_acme-challenge.example.com,并填入Let’s Encrypt生成的验证值。
  • 步骤3:生成通配符证书
    执行Certbot命令并指定DNS验证方式:
    sudo certbot certonly --manual --preferred-challenges=dns -d *.example.com -d example.com
    按提示完成DNS记录验证后,证书将保存在/etc/letsencrypt/live/目录。
  • 步骤4:配置证书到谷歌云服务
    若使用Google Cloud Load Balancer,可在“网络服务”中上传证书;若为VM实例,需在Nginx/Apache配置中指定证书路径。
  • 步骤5:设置自动续订
    通过Cron任务定期运行certbot renew命令,避免证书过期。

三、谷歌云的核心优势

选择谷歌云部署SSL证书及托管服务具有以下显著优势:

  • 1. 全球高性能网络
    谷歌云拥有覆盖200+国家/地区的边缘节点,结合低延迟光纤网络,可加速SSL加密内容的全球分发。
  • 2. 无缝集成服务
    支持与Cloud Load Balancing、Cloud DNS等服务深度集成,简化证书部署和管理流程。
  • 3. 安全性与合规性
    提供自动DDoS防护、Web应用防火墙waf)及符合ISO、GDPR等标准的审计能力,增强HTTPS服务的安全性。
  • 4. 灵活的扩展能力
    支持按需扩展实例和负载均衡器,轻松应对高流量场景下的SSL/TLS计算压力。
  • 5. 成本优化
    通过Preemptible VM、持续使用折扣等机制,降低使用免费SSL证书后的整体运营成本。

四、总结

谷歌云虽不直接提供免费通配符SSL证书,但其开放性与Let’s Encrypt的兼容性使得用户能够快速部署支持多子域名的加密方案。通过Certbot自动化工具与谷歌云服务的结合,用户可在10分钟内完成从证书申请到负载均衡器配置的全流程。同时,谷歌云的全球网络、安全合规及弹性扩展能力,为HTTPS服务提供了企业级保障。对于追求高性价比与高可用的用户而言,谷歌云与Let’s Encrypt的组合是实现全站加密的理想选择。

阿里云优惠券领取
腾讯云优惠券领取

热门文章更多>

QQ在线咨询
售前咨询热线
133-2199-9693
售后咨询热线
4008-020-360

微信扫一扫

加客服咨询